Scope
This part of ISO 11254 describes a test procedure for assurance of power density (energy density) handling capability of optical surfaces, both coated and uncoated. This part of ISO 11254 specifies this procedure by providing two test methods for assurance of the power density (energy density) handling capability of optical surfaces. The first method provides a rigorous test that fulfils requirements at a specified confidence level in the knowledge of potential defects. The second method provides a simple test for an empirically derived test level, allowing an inexpensive test.
